Using Active Directory PowerShell to Manage Groups and Members

I’m making an effort to teach myself PowerShell when the opportunity arises. Next week I will be reorganizing several VMware View desktop pools and the Active Directory Security Groups that are tied to them. Since I’ll be moving large groups of users around, I taught myself a few PowerShell one liners that should help.

Table of Contents

Get Members of a Group

List all users that belong to an Active Directory group. Helpful if you want to export a list of group members.

  • Get-ADGroupMember -Identity “Group-A” | Format-Table Name

Add Members of Group-A to Group-B

Copy all users that are members of one Active Directory group to another Active Directory group. Helpful if you want to copy all users of a Department Group to a Shared Folder or Applicaton group (to avoid too many levels of group-to-group nesting).

  • Get-ADGroupMember -Identity “Group-A”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-B” | Format-Table Name
  • Get-ADGroupMember “Group-A” | Get-ADUser | ForEach-Object {Add-ADGroupMember -Identity “Group-B” -Members $_}

Get all Groups that begin with “Group-“

List all Active Directory groups that begin with a prefix or similar naming convention. You could easily do the same for a suffix (name=-Security) or even similarities in the middle of a name (name=Department*). Helpful if similarly named groups are distributed among many organizational units.

  • Get-ADGroup -LDAPFilter “(name=Group-*)” | Format-Table

Get Members of all Groups that begin with “Group-“

List all Active Directory users that are members of all groups that being with a similar prefix or naming convention. Helpful way to create an aggregate list of users from similarly named groups.

  • Get-ADGroupMember -Identity “Group-A”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-B” | Format-Table Name
  • Get-ADGroup -LDAPFilter “(name=Group-*)” | Get-ADGroupMember | Format-Table Name

Get Members of a Group recursively

List all users that are members of a group or are nested members of any other child group. Helpful in finding all inheritable membership of a group by retrieving users who are members of child, grandchild, and soforth sub-groups.

  • Get-ADGroupMember -Identity “Group-A”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-B”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-C”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-A” -Recursive | Format-Table Name

Add Members of Group-A recursively to Group-C

Recursively copy all users and nested/child users of one group to another group. Helpful in flattening out and simplifying group memberships.

  • Get-ADGroupMember -Identity “Group-A”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-B”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-C”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-A” -Recursive | Get-ADUser | ForEach-Object {Add-ADGroupMember -Identity “Group-C” -Members $_}

Remove Members of Group-A who are in Group-B

Remember users of one group who also belong to another group. Helpful if you want to ensure users uniquely belong to only type of security group.

  • Get-ADGroupMember -Identity “Group-A”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-B” | Format-Table Name
  • Get-ADGroupMember -Identity “Group-B” | Get-ADUser | ForEach-Object {Remove-ADGroupMember -Identity “Group-A” -Members $_ -Confirm:$False}

Get Members of Group-A whose accounts are Disabled

List all user accounts from a group that are disabled. Helpful at finding accounts that you might want to remove.

  • Get-ADGroupMember -Identity “Group-A” | Get-ADUser | Format-Table Enabled,SamAccountName
  • Get-ADGroupMember -Identity “Group-A” | Get-ADUser | Where-Object {$_.Enabled -eq $False} | Format-Table Enabled,SamAccountName

Get Members of all Groups that begin with “Group-” that have Disabled accounts

List all disabled user accounts from all groups with a specific prefix. Helpful at finding accounts that you might want to remove.

  • Get-ADGroupMember -Identity “Group-A” | Get-ADUser | Format-Table Enabled,SamAccountName
  • Get-ADGroupMember -Identity “Group-B” | Get-ADUser | Format-Table Enabled,SamAccountName
  • Get-ADGroup -LDAPFilter “(name=Group-*)” | Get-ADGroupMember | Get-ADUser | Where-Object {$_.Enabled -eq $False} | Format-Table Enabled,SamAccountName
